diff --git a/src/dev/sparc/iob.cc b/src/dev/sparc/iob.cc index f99ee5804a..4543dd07b2 100644 --- a/src/dev/sparc/iob.cc +++ b/src/dev/sparc/iob.cc @@ -276,7 +276,7 @@ void Iob::generateIpi(Type type, int cpu_id, int vector) { SparcISA::SparcFault *por = new SparcISA::PowerOnReset(); - if (cpu_id >= sys->getNumCPUs()) + if (cpu_id >= sys->numContexts()) return; switch (type) {